Our thorough inspection by the Parkvale building inspector usually lasts between one and half hours, and up to two hours on site. However, we allow a maximum two hours for our standard pre purchase inspections in Parkvale. This is followed by a few additional hours preparing the report.

The property is inspected and identify any significant defects, future or urgent maintenance issues or problems due to gradual decline. We check for structural issues or any indication that the building is not in good repair, issues caused by deferred maintenance such as weatherboards turning rotten because of peeling paint, and areas where there is damp or mould.

Take Care to Look Out For

The following issues could be costly to deal with:

Black plastic pipe: Look for them if the household was constructed or rebuilt between the late 1970s and the early 1980s. They’re known to leak. Insurers are unlikely cover damage caused by this piping, in the event that you knew they were there.

Weatherside siding: This weatherboard can leak. If the house was built in the 80s, it may have Weatherside.

Cladding made of Plaster: It was popular from the late 1980s through the mid 2000s A lot of "leaky houses" have this cladding. The exterior walls usually feature a smooth or undulating appearance.

Asbestos building materials: The use of asbestos was widespread from the mid-1940s through the mid-1980s. It is often found on ceilings, roofs, in lino under fences. If asbestos is found in a property, get specialist advice about the risks it poses, the best way it can be removed, the length of time it will take to remove, and the cost of removal.

Does the change have an approved building permit? Complete building inspection reports can determine what work on the building has and hasn't got a building consent.
